Transaction 63634635bdf2cf5e943c5b2d8317ed09161384c1f90633d1f0c7cb108ec350cf

1 Input
2 Outputs
  • 63634635bdf2cf5e943c5b2d8317ed09161384c1f90633d1f0c7cb108ec350cf:0
  • value  66900000
    address  33ext8svDCHerkKkXgoMA3366Uew97dz11
  • 63634635bdf2cf5e943c5b2d8317ed09161384c1f90633d1f0c7cb108ec350cf:1
  • value  47232
    address  36cdSgBKXk4tErPusaVKLBbL31YKY5DGpu